P.L. Thomas & Co. Inc. (Morristown, N.J.) and Nutrafur S.A. (Spain) have announced their new strategic alliance to bring Mediterranean-origin botanical extracts to the United States. IFT Daily News

A study published in the British Medical Journal shows that eating two portions of oily fish a week could help ward off a stroke. IFT Daily News
